
VMware主机下多台虚拟机NAT上网与互连配置教程
下载需积分: 5 | 265KB |
更新于2024-08-03
| 112 浏览量 | 举报
1
收藏
"本文主要介绍如何在一台物理主机上配置多台VMware虚拟机,使得它们都能通过主机共享上网,并且彼此之间以及与主机之间能够互相通信。主要使用了NAT网络模式进行配置。"
在现代IT环境中,利用虚拟化技术可以在一台主机上运行多个虚拟机,这极大地提高了资源利用率和开发测试效率。VMware是一款广泛使用的虚拟化软件,它允许用户在同一台主机上创建和管理多个虚拟机。当这些虚拟机需要共享主机的网络连接以便上网或者相互间进行通信时,就需要进行特定的网络配置。
1. **主机网络配置**:
- 主机应确保已连接到互联网,其IP地址为192.168.1.X(X为2-254之间的任意数字),网关为192.168.1.1,子网掩码为255.255.255.0。这样,主机可以正常访问外网并为虚拟机提供网络服务。
2. **VMware软件设置**:
- 在VMware中,打开“虚拟网络编辑器”,删除所有现有的虚拟网卡,然后重新添加一个VMNET8网卡。VMware会自动在主机的网络适配器中创建一个VMware Network Adapter VMnet8,用于连接虚拟机和主机。
3. **虚拟机网络配置**:
- 当虚拟机启动后,进入“编辑”菜单,选择“虚拟网络编辑器”,然后调整网络配置。虚拟机的网络设置应自动分配子网IP、子网掩码,并在NAT设置中生成相应的NAT配置。这使得虚拟机可以通过NAT模式共享主机的网络连接。
4. **操作系统网络配置**:
- 对于Ubuntu这样的Linux发行版,需要在虚拟机内部配置有线网络,通常在网络设置中指定使用NAT模式,并且自动获取IP地址。
- CentOS的操作系统配置也类似,同样需要在虚拟机内部设置网络为NAT模式,并允许动态获取IP地址。
通过以上步骤,每一台虚拟机都将能够访问互联网,同时虚拟机之间以及与主机之间的通信也会得到保障。NAT模式下,虚拟机的对外通信通过主机的公共IP地址映射,而主机和虚拟机之间的通信则通过VMware的特殊网络层实现,保证了内部网络的隔离和安全。
请注意,不同版本的VMware或不同的操作系统可能会有一些细微的配置差异,但基本的网络配置原理保持不变。在实际操作中,务必根据当前环境的具体情况进行调整。
相关推荐










杨五郎2025
- 粉丝: 47
最新资源
- 免费获取Flash网站片头源代码分享
- 全新销售管理系统文档与数据库资料下载
- AJAX技术实现桌面拖拉功能提升应用人性化
- 探索TopStyle:高效CSS开发的必备编辑器
- C++图形学实验大压缩:中点画线至区域填充
- C#天涯社区文章抓取与分析源码示例
- 校园管理系统:学生成绩与档案的数字化管理
- DXP环境下89C51及ATMEL芯片元件库介绍
- 工控通信模块A,B中文手册更新至2003年版
- C# Win-Form/Web-Form通用组件类库与示例代码
- C++开发的高效截屏软件:Windows Media Screen压缩技术
- ASP.NET构建高效企业短信发送平台
- 企业内训师的专业技能提升指南
- C#开发的完整综合缴费系统源码分享
- 使用jpcap实现ARP、TCP、UDP等多种网络包发送示例
- CodeSmith辅助工具生成Java代码模板
- C++Builder实现数据采集与波形发生功能代码
- 程序员必备JavaScript特效手册
- C语言实现基数排序算法源码解析
- 从RTP包中提取音频并转换为wave格式
- 多线程批量查询Alexa排名工具教程
- DoNet开发工具:代码编辑与项目管理一体化解决方案
- WM5操作系统手机自动关机源代码及可执行文件
- 深入学习Visual C# 2005开发技术要点